In Belgium, estate agents typically charge a commission of 2 to 3 per cent on the sale price, excluding VAT. For a property at €435.000, that amounts to an agent's fee of approximately €8.700 to €13.050. Exact rates vary between agencies, so it is worthwhile comparing several estate agents in Schoten before making a decision.
Based on transaction data from Q4 2025, the median sale price for a property in Schoten is €435.000, with a range between €350.000 and €650.000 (Q1-Q3). For flats, the median price is €273.000. A free valuation by a local, BIV-accredited estate agent will give you a realistic picture of what your specific property could achieve on the market at this moment.
In Flanders, a property sale takes an average of 2 to 4 months, from the first listing to the signing of the sale agreement. The exact timeframe depends on the condition of your property, the asking price, and the level of activity from interested buyers at that time. A well-prepared sale with an experienced local estate agent can make this process considerably smoother.
